模块: 模块本质上就是一个Python程序。 所有说是对象的,一定可以通过 对象.方法 来实现某些操作。 模块种类: 内置模块 第三方模块 自定义模块 import在查找模块的顺序:内置模块 >第三方模块 >自定义模块。 后期学习网络编程(socket)跟线程进程(threading process ...
分类:
编程语言 时间:
2017-06-25 13:17:04
阅读次数:
164
一、泛型的本质 泛型是参数化类型的应用,操作的数据类型不限定于特定类型,可以根据实际需要设置不同的数据类型,以实现代码复用。 二、Java泛型 Java 泛型是Java1.5新增的特性,JVM并不支持。 实现原理:Java源代码里面类型提供实现泛型功能,而编译后Class文件类型就变成原生类型(即类... ...
分类:
编程语言 时间:
2017-06-25 13:18:02
阅读次数:
126
原始格式 var arr=[ {name:1111,age:2222,job:3333}, .....................................此处循环100遍 ]; 传到另个页面后变成这样 是因为数组变成字符串了, 想了个另类的解决办法eval() 被这个问题坑了很久。。。。 ...
分类:
编程语言 时间:
2017-06-25 13:19:45
阅读次数:
179
出自:http://blog.csdn.net/lingxyd_0/article/details/10428785 在项目上用到了批量删除与批量更改状态,前台使用了EasyUI的DataGrid,用到了批量更改数据状态功能。 在前台可以获取每条数据的ID,但是如何通过数组方式传递给后台? 通过昨晚 ...
分类:
编程语言 时间:
2017-06-25 13:20:31
阅读次数:
210
sys: sys模块不同于os模块,这个是跟Python解释器打交道的。 sys.argv:返回一个文件名开头,包含后面输入内容的 列表 sys.platform:返回操作系统平台名称 sys.path:返回模块的搜索路径,初始化使用Python时的环境变量。 sys.version:获取Pytho ...
分类:
编程语言 时间:
2017-06-25 13:20:43
阅读次数:
189
view对象的详细文档请看: demo9.html代码如下: demo9.go代码如下: 显示结果如下: ...
分类:
编程语言 时间:
2017-06-25 13:46:35
阅读次数:
303
1.二进制、八进制、十六进制 2.转换的内置函数 oct(64),hex(64),bin(64) 分别相应八进制,十六进制,二进制 也能够通过int(str,param)的第二个參数来控制str所转化的进制 就讲到这里。谢谢大家 点击跳转零基础学python-文件夹 1.二进制、八进制、十六进制 2 ...
分类:
编程语言 时间:
2017-06-25 13:48:12
阅读次数:
185
Masonry在oc下使用很方便,但是在swift下,由于oc方法和property都可以使用.fuc的语法,swift下只有属性可以使用.property的语法,方法只能写成.func().因此在swift下如果直接写就只能写成 这种写法非常麻烦,也不自然。如果直接使用snapkit又需要引入新的 ...
分类:
编程语言 时间:
2017-06-25 13:50:17
阅读次数:
203
在我们的实际应用其中可能常常会遇到这样一个场景:多个线程读或者、写相同的数据,訪问相同的文件等等。对于这样的情况假设我们不加以控制,是非常easy导致错误的。在java中,为了解决问题,引入临界区概念。所谓临界区是指一个訪问共用资源的程序片段,而这些共用资源又无法同一时候被多个线程訪问。在java中 ...
分类:
编程语言 时间:
2017-06-25 14:18:10
阅读次数:
233
一、 选择排序的思想 选择排序的基本思想是:每一趟在n-i+1(i=1,2,…n-1)个记录中选取关键字最小的记录作为有序序列中第i个记录。基于此思想的算法主要有简单选择排序、树型选择排序和堆排序。 简单选择排序的基本思想:第1趟,在待排序记录r[1]~r[n]中选出最小的记录,将它与r[1]交换; ...
分类:
编程语言 时间:
2017-06-25 14:18:29
阅读次数:
197
前台表单页:demo01.html 后台:demo01.php 输出结果: 备注:若前台通过Ajax的post提交过来的是json数据,需要对json数据进行解析:$data = json_decode($postStr,true); file_get_contents('php://input') ...
分类:
编程语言 时间:
2017-06-25 14:20:34
阅读次数:
4123
题目描述 漆黑的晚上,九条可怜躺在床上辗转反侧。难以入眠的她想起了若干年前她的一次悲惨的OI 比赛经历。那是一道基础的树状数组题。给出一个长度为 n 的数组 A,初始值都为 0,接下来进行 m 次操作,操作有两种: 1 x,表示将 Ax 变成 (Ax + 1) mod 2。 2 l r,表示询问 s ...
分类:
编程语言 时间:
2017-06-25 14:22:40
阅读次数:
193
转自 深入了解注解 要深入学习注解,我们就必须能定义自己的注解,并使用注解,在定义自己的注解之前,我们就必须要了解Java为我们提供的元注解和相关定义注解的语法。 元注解的作用就是负责注解其他注解。Java5.0定义了4个标准的meta-annotation类型,它们被用来提供对其它 annotat ...
分类:
编程语言 时间:
2017-06-25 14:53:30
阅读次数:
188
函数内部变量的几种特别情况: 1、全局变量与局部变量 函数内部变量声明带var关键字: 函数内部变量声明不带var关键字: 2、函数内部变量提升 上述代码等同于 注意:变量声明会提升到函数顶部,但是变量赋值还是在原来的位置 ...
分类:
编程语言 时间:
2017-06-25 14:53:54
阅读次数:
138
当创建任何java对象时,程序总会首先调用系统的父类非静态初始化块(隐式执行)和父类构造器(从object开始(java程序中所有类的最终父类都是java.lang.Object类,使用语句super(),也可以隐式),其次再调用子类的非静态初始化块和子类构造器,执行初始化,最后返回本类的实例。 例 ...
分类:
编程语言 时间:
2017-06-25 14:54:47
阅读次数:
115
Print: ...
分类:
编程语言 时间:
2017-06-25 14:55:52
阅读次数:
157
一、实验介绍 1.1 实验内容 本节课程将整合 Spring 和 MyBatis,并采用 Junit 进行单元测试。 1.2 实验知识点 Spring - MyBatis 整合 Junit 单元测试 1.3 实验环境 JDK1.8 Eclipse JavaEE 二、实验步骤 2.1 log4j.pr ...
分类:
编程语言 时间:
2017-06-25 14:56:48
阅读次数:
220
1. 使用Qt设计师创建GoToCell对话框。 2. gotocelldialog.cpp 3. gotocelldialog.h 4. main.cpp ...
分类:
编程语言 时间:
2017-06-25 14:58:05
阅读次数:
272
在学习面向对象设计对象关系时,依赖、关联、聚合和组合这四种关系之间区别比较容易混淆。特别是后三种,仅仅是在语义上有所区别,所谓语义就是指上下文环境、特定情景等。 依赖(Dependency)关系是类与类之间的联接。依赖关系表示一个类依赖于另一个类的定义。例如,一个人(Person)可以买车(car) ...
分类:
编程语言 时间:
2017-06-25 14:58:14
阅读次数:
236
网络编程 -- RPC实现原理 -- 目录 啦啦啦 V3——RPC -- 远程方法调用 及 null的传输 + Spring 服务提供商: 1. 配置 rpc03_server.xml 注入 服务提供商 rpcServiceProvider并指定初始化方法 及 服务实例 IUserService 2 ...
分类:
编程语言 时间:
2017-06-25 14:58:30
阅读次数:
241